cz.cuni.amis.pogamut.ut2004.tournament.dm.table.report
Class DMTableResults

Package class diagram package DMTableResults
java.lang.Object
  extended by cz.cuni.amis.pogamut.ut2004.tournament.dm.table.report.DMTableResults

public class DMTableResults
extends Object


Field Summary
 Map<String,DMTablePlayerResult> players
           
 cz.cuni.amis.utils.maps.HashMapMap<String,String,DMMatchResult> results
           
 
Constructor Summary
DMTableResults()
           
 
Method Summary
 DMMatchResult addResult(String plr1, String plr2, int score1, int score2)
           
protected  void error(String msg)
           
 DMMatchResult getMatchResult(String plr1, String plr2)
           
protected  void info(String msg)
           
 void probeResults(File dir)
          Search the dir for *-bot-scores.csv and tries to read it.
 void probeResults(File dir, boolean recursive)
           
 List<DMTablePlayerResult> resolve()
           
protected  void warn(String msg)
           
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

players

public Map<String,DMTablePlayerResult> players

results

public cz.cuni.amis.utils.maps.HashMapMap<String,String,DMMatchResult> results
Constructor Detail

DMTableResults

public DMTableResults()
Method Detail

info

protected void info(String msg)

warn

protected void warn(String msg)

error

protected void error(String msg)

getMatchResult

public DMMatchResult getMatchResult(String plr1,
                                    String plr2)

addResult

public DMMatchResult addResult(String plr1,
                               String plr2,
                               int score1,
                               int score2)

resolve

public List<DMTablePlayerResult> resolve()

probeResults

public void probeResults(File dir)
Search the dir for *-bot-scores.csv and tries to read it. Does not peek into sub-dirs, use probeResults(File, boolean) instead.

Parameters:
dir -

probeResults

public void probeResults(File dir,
                         boolean recursive)


Copyright © 2015 AMIS research group, Faculty of Mathematics and Physics, Charles University in Prague, Czech Republic. All Rights Reserved.